Про аромат

Vanille Fatale — унісекс аромат від Tom Ford (випущено 2017). Верхні ноти: Rum, Myrrh, Olibanum, Saffron, Coriander, Orange, Lime. Ноти серця: Barley, Coffee, Plum, Frangipani, Narcissus, Artemisia, Rose. Базові ноти: Madagascar Vanilla, Suede, Tobacco, Mahogany, Patchouli, Oakmoss, Violet.

Dark, boozy vanilla. A very complex scent. Many notes lend it some bitterness: myrrh, wood, coffee, artemisia, oakmoss. The texture is dry and powdery, yet also carries the juicy richness of plums, and a creamy vanilla at the base. The florals add a hint of delicacy. It feels rich, dark, quiet, and mature. I think, from certain angles, you can perceive it as an incense scent.

I’m very selective when it comes to vanillas, I don’t like it when it’s too gourmand-leaning but this one hits all the right spots !! After having JPG Classique EDP, I’ve been drawn to vanilla-esque booze, spiced cola, and play dough scents. That scent profile is basically one of the scents I hunt for nowadays and this is one of them. VF starts a bit tart, not too much citrus but it has that slight zest (which I’m not a fan of) mixed with the metallic coriander. Not gonna lie I was kinda disappointed on the initial spray because it had that unwashed hair mustiness (or let’s say musk to be polite) which gave an impression of a sweaty smell. Thankfully, this fragrance gets better towards the dry down. After the initial spray, it starts developing to a dry, dusty, and not so spicy concoction. In this stage, you’d definitely think you’re about to enjoy the spicy resins but surprise! It gets overpowered by a LITERAL PLAY-DOH VANILLA and it stays that way until its last hour of wear. I’m not the biggest fan of gourmand vanillas, I prefer my vanillas in a woody, peppery, leathery, smoky, and play-doughy sense (and this is one of those !!). Even if the play-doh scent in this one gives it a gourmand twist due to its lactonic almond nuances, I still appreciate it bc the dusty resins and spiced balsams keep it grounded and not overtly gourmand. Longevity is great, probably an hour of projection then turns into a skin scent for the next 6 hours. if ur after a play-doh vanilla with an initial edge, this is a cute pick !!
